City Tuesday Review | Console Arcade

The alarm bells start ringing as soon as you open the map screen and it’s worryingly small, showing barely more than ten bombs which require your expertise to be defused before they blow the world up. The whole world. All of it. Unfortunately, you don’t really have expertise. All you have is the ability to get blown up and then return to the scene five minutes before it happened, whereupon you can have another go at not getting blown up. Kind of like Groundhog Day, then, but with more getting blown up. (City Tuesday, Xbox 360) -
